NYARNG "Fighting 69th" Infantry Regiment St Patrick's Day March 17 2022
Soldiers of the New York Army National Guard's 1st Battalion, 69th Infantry Regiment, march in the early morning hours towards St Patrick’s Cathedral to attend a special St Patrick’s Day mass service which honors the regiments fallen and honors its Irish heritage prior to the annual NYC St Patrick’s Day parade on March 17, 2022. The "Fighting 69th" has led the world's largest St. Patrick's Day parade since 1851. (Photo by NYS Division of Military and Naval Affairs, New York Guard Capt. Mark Getman)
